Event in the framework of the 6th Progressive Youth Forum

The COVID-19 pandemic has taken a disproportionate toll on women who (still) carry the lion’s share of care work. Despite all the clapping from the balconies, they continue to suffer from a severe lack of recognition for the real worth of their paid and unpaid care work. All too often, women work in underpaid, precarious or even completely invisible conditions.

On the occasion of this year’s International Women’s Day and as part of the 6th S&D Youth Progressive Forum , we endeavour to uphold women’s rights and fully leverage their full potential, giving them a voice.

Join us for our event “Towards a fairer, care-focused Europe! ” in partnership with S&D  Friedrich Erbert Stiftung, and Young European Socialists on March 4th (14:00-15:15) for an exchange with gender equality experts and care workers to identify the challenges and formulate concrete and progressive recommendations for a real shift towards a people-oriented Europe!
